| Fact | Detail |
|---|---|
| Country | India |
| Capital | Puducherry |
| Formation Date | 1 November 1954 (de facto), 16 August 1962 (de jure) |
| Official Languages | Tamil, Telugu, Malayalam, English, French |
| Area | 492 sq km |
| Population (2021 est.) | Approx. 16 lakh |
| Literacy Rate | Around 85% |
| State Animal | Indian Palm Squirrel |
| State Bird | Asian Koel |
| State Flower | Nagalinga Flower |
| State Tree | Bael Tree |
| Major Rivers | Gingee River, Sankaraparani River, Mahe River |
| No. of Districts | 4 |
| Largest District (By Area) | Karaikal |
| Borders With | Tamil Nadu, Andhra Pradesh, Kerala |
| Major Religion | Hinduism |
| Famous For | French Colonial Heritage, Beaches, Auroville, Spiritual Tourism |
